- [ ] Key ceremony, step 7 (cron drift investigation handoff): Before sealing the new signing keys, confirm the Harwick scheduler audit is complete. The drift we traced last quarter came from the Penfold cron host ticking 40 seconds fast, which skewed every key-rotation timestamp in the ledger. Verify the corrected timestamps are notarized and the drift report is attached to the ceremony record. Once verified, the ceremony custodian unseals the escrow drive, which requires the quorum recovery passphrase transcribed directly beneath this item.

vault phrase of bahof-taweg = ulaax-lamys-ulaion-caswyn-pelael-norael-fraax-julix-rusix-oliath-olidor-jorwyn-pelok-fraeth

### Runbook: Account Recovery — Config Hot-Reload Service

If the Bramblewick hot-reload daemon locks out the service account after repeated failed reload attempts, do not restart the fleet. First confirm the config checksum in the admin panel matches the staged bundle. Then initiate account recovery from the ops bastion using the break-glass flow. The flow will prompt for the recovery passphrase; enter it exactly as it appears below.

strongbox words: olimir-tamael

☐ Step 7: Commit the shard-map signing key for the Profilo user-profile store. New team members: this is the point where the ceremony splits the profile dataset across the four new Brightvale shards, so confirm the shard map hash matches the printed ceremony sheet before signing. Each witness initials the log, then the old monolith key is retired. Verify replication lag is zero on all shards before proceeding. Finally, archive the recovery material offline; the passphrase to record is as follows.

unlock words, bawef-kahap: sorax-sorir-quenys-aldok

Action item: SketchLattice undo/redo corruption (weekly sync). Root cause: history stack compaction ran mid-transaction, merging redo entries across users in shared diagrams. Fix: compaction now gated on transaction boundaries plus an idle threshold. Owner: Varela. Remaining work: telemetry on stack depth, fuzz tests for grouped edits. Memory ceiling per session stays unchanged for now; revisit after metrics land. The compaction and history limits were retuned as follows.

constants for yaduf-fahag:
BUDGETS = {
    "kelix": 528,
    "briwyn": 734,
}